  • Patent number: 11494490
    Abstract: A plurality of events associated with each of a plurality of computing nodes that form part of a network topology are monitored. The network topology includes antivirus tools to detect malicious software prior to it accessing one of the computing nodes. Thereafter, it is determined that, using at least one machine learning model, at least one of the events is indicative of malicious activity that has circumvented or bypassed the antivirus tools. Data is then provided that characterizes the determination. Related apparatus, systems, techniques and articles are also described.

  • Patent number: 9178907
    Abstract: A system, method and computer program product are provided for detecting encoded shellcode. In use, network traffic that is encoded is identified. Further, it is determined whether the network traffic that is encoded includes shellcode.

  • Publication number: 20130074143
    Abstract: A method is provided in one example embodiment that includes receiving event information associated with reports from sensors distributed throughout a network environment and correlating the event information to identify a threat. A customized security policy based on the threat may be sent to the sensors.
